Sol Cafe: How to get to?
by commute: Ride MRT Station going to Boni MRT Station. Exit in the direction of Light Mall. Walk along the pathway going to the Old Robinsons. In front of Globe Tower Building.
by driving: Use Waze or Google Maps and pin – Sol Cafe, 56 Madison, Mandaluyong City, Philippines.

I really like the atmosphere and its clean interior. It was very quiet and air-conditioned. This is a good place to study or chill with friends. It feels cozy and comfortable.


We ordered iced Sol Coffee – Php 140, Caramel Macchiato – Php 185, and Chicken Tender Sandwich – Php 275. The sandwich is already good for two. Our total bill is Php 600. The drinks and food were all tasty and worthwhile.
